from abaqusConstants import *
from .GeometricRestriction import GeometricRestriction
from ..Region.Region import Region
[docs]class TopologyDemoldControl(GeometricRestriction):
"""The TopologyDemoldControl object defines a topology demold control geometric
restriction.
The TopologyDemoldControl object is derived from the GeometricRestriction object.
Notes
-----
This object can be accessed by:
.. code-block:: python
import optimization
mdb.models[name].optimizationTasks[name].geometricRestrictions[name]
"""
def __init__(self, name: str, region: Region, csys: int = None, draftAngle: float = 0,
collisionCheckRegion: SymbolicConstant = DEMOLD_REGION, pointRegion: Region = Region(),
pullDirection: tuple = (), technique: SymbolicConstant = AUTO):
"""This method creates a TopologyDemoldControl object.
Notes
-----
This function can be accessed by:
.. code-block:: python
mdb.models[name].optimizationTasks[name].TopologyDemoldControl
Parameters
----------
name
A String specifying the geometric restriction repository key.
region
A Region object specifying the region to which the geometric restriction is applied.
When used with a TopologyTask, there is no default value. When used with a ShapeTask,
the default value is MODEL.
csys
None or a DatumCsys object specifying the local coordinate system of the
*pullDirection*. If *csys*=None, the global coordinate system is used. When this member
is queried, it returns an Int indicating the identifier of the DatumCsys. The default
value is None.
draftAngle
A Float specifying the draft angle. The default value is 0.0.
collisionCheckRegion
The SymbolicConstant DEMOLD_REGION or a Region object specifying the collision check
region. If the value is DEMOLD_REGION, then the value of *region* is used as both the
demold region and the collision check region. The default value is DEMOLD_REGION.
pointRegion
A Region object specifying the point on a plane perpendicular to the pull direction,
used to specify the central plane when *technique* is POINT.
pullDirection
A VertexArray object of length 2 specifying the demold pull direction. Instead of
through a ConstrainedSketchVertex, each point may be specified through a tuple of coordinates.
technique
A SymbolicConstant specifying the demold technique. Possible values are AUTO,
AUTO_TIGHT, POINT, SURFACE, and STAMP. The default value is AUTO.
Returns
-------
A TopologyDemoldControl object.
"""
super().__init__()
pass
